  Lever switch.



   In the case of lever switches with a crank-like drive, the arrangement was previously made in such a way that the switch knives were rotatably supported at one end and their actuation was carried out by a crossbeam which led the knife at a certain distance from the pivot point. Perfect work was only possible if the individual parts were properly engaged, which was seldom achieved, especially with mass production. The invention explained below now shows a lever switch in which the cross member required for actuation is connected to the switch blades that the fixed

 three-pole lever switch from the front, Fig. 2 from the side. a, b, c are the three switch blades that are penetrated by the traverse d with the interposition of the insulation e. When the lever holder is actuated by the handle f, the switching traverse rotates around points g and at the same time moves the retainer blades a, b, c connected to it in a rotationally fixed manner. Since the pivot point g of the switching traverse and the discharge contacts h, i, k lie on a straight line, the knives rotate in the discharge contacts without being specially supported in them.

Multi-pole lever switch, in which the drive is carried out by means of a cross-member connecting the switch blades in a rotationally fixed manner through lateral levers, characterized in that the switch blades are held displaceably in the direction of the cross-member axis and are located in the contacts lying in the axis of rotation of the switch lever without fixed storage rotate freely.
